Duties

The Biotechnology Incubator Center's responsibilities include:

  • Creating attractions and suitable conditions for the formation of private biotechnology companies.
  • Systematically guiding biotechnology research toward practical applications and commercialization, completing the knowledge-to-wealth cycle.
  • Efforts to provide legal support to accelerate the development of resident units.
  • Supporting entrepreneurs and idea owners in converting ideas into profitable small and medium-sized businesses.
  • Supporting the creation and development of semi-industrial and industrial units by the private sector in biotechnology.
  • Reducing risks and increasing success rates for startups.
  • Assisting in attracting foreign investment and accelerating technology transfer in biotechnology.
  • Nurturing human resources needed for industry development in biotechnology.
  • Promoting local technology-based economy in biotechnology.
  • Providing necessary services and consultations to units for converting innovative ideas into marketable products and commercializing them.
  • Monitoring unit growth processes and continuously analyzing achievements to increase center efficiency.
  • Supervising technology units' activities to realize their idea-centric goals.
